☐ Webhook retry semantics — Pylonix delivery service. Confirm exponential backoff caps at 6 attempts over 24h; duplicate suppression keyed on event ID; dead-letter queue drains to the ops console. Consumers must treat deliveries as at-least-once. No retries on 4xx except 429. Staging soak complete, prod flag ready. Validation ran against the build identified below.

pipeline stamp: htk4_66df

## Deployment

For this week's sync: the Squallcast fan-out service now deploys through the Ashmere pipeline rather than by hand. Each release is canaried against one regional alert queue for thirty minutes before full rollout, and the pipeline blocks promotion if delivery latency regresses. Rollback is automatic on sustained queue backlog. The production values the deployed service currently runs with are reproduced below for discussion.

config for bahop-baduf:
[kasion]
team = lamath
access_code = ac_d807e5
host = kasion.paliqcloud.corp
port = 4000
owner = julix.tamvan
peer = frair.qorvelsoft.local

Welcome to the Mercatine orders service. We never hard-delete rows in `orders`. Soft deletes set `deleted_at` and `deleted_by`; every query must filter on `deleted_at IS NULL` — the `OrdersScope` helper does this for you, so use it. Restores happen through the `undelete` admin task, never raw SQL. Purges older than seven years run via the Quillbatch job, which needs the archive vault unlocked. To unlock it during your first purge rotation, enter the passphrase shown directly below at the vault prompt.

strongbox words: holax-rusax-jorath-aldeth

## Ticket: Tide-Table Widget Sign-off

Quick one for the sync: the Shorecast tide-table widget is ready. It now caches predictions locally, handles the Brinmouth Bay edge case, and degrades gracefully when the feed is stale. QA ran through mobile layouts and found nothing new. We just need a sign-off before it ships in Thursday's release. The person who needs to approve this is listed below.

named custodian: Tamys Rusdor Tamix